Output fb59b06a059b212c467451ade98331cc841ef65b9631d798144a4fdd86f4869f:1

value
26529507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9afafffbd1a0a8f605e45126491947c7acd35b7 OP_EQUAL
address
3QTEeHpMFemFWb2nXKRN4oJAHRuFX6kD91
transaction
fb59b06a059b212c467451ade98331cc841ef65b9631d798144a4fdd86f4869f
spent
true